## Key Challenges in Prototype Development:

### **1.  Unclear Product Requirements**

* Misalignment in stakeholder expectations can derail the prototyping phase.
    
* Incomplete market research leads to unrealistic goals.  
    **Solution:**
    
* Conduct collaborative workshops to establish clear requirements.
    
* Maintain an updated product requirement document with key features and benchmarks.
    

### **2\. Budget Constraints**

* High-fidelity models can be costly, leading to overruns.
    
* Unforeseen iterations add to development expenses.  
    **Solution:**
    
* Start with low-fidelity models before investing in advanced prototypes.
    
* Use rapid prototyping tools to optimize cost and reduce material waste.
    

### **3.  Technical Feasibility Issues**

* Designers may overlook practical constraints in the early stages.
    
* Emerging technologies may not be mature enough.  
    **Solution:**
    
* Conduct feasibility studies before prototyping.
    
* Use modular design to refine individual components without reworking the entire prototype.
    

### **4\. Inefficient Iteration Cycles**

* Lack of structured feedback loops delays improvements.
    
* Poor team communication leads to unnecessary redesigns.  
    **Solution:**
    
* Implement agile development practices for structured iterations.
    
* Utilized project management tools to track progress and manage tasks efficiently.
    

### **5\. Material and Manufacturing Limitations**

* Limited access to suitable materials affects prototype quality.
    
* Complex designs may not be feasible with available manufacturing processes.  
    **Solution:**
    
* Research materials that balance functionality and aesthetics.
    
* Collaborate with manufacturing specialists for optimal prototyping solutions.
    

### **6\. Time Constraints**

* Unrealistic deadlines compromise prototype quality.
    
* Delays in testing and revisions affect final delivery.  
    **Solution:**
    
* Break the prototyping process into manageable phases.
    
* Prioritize core functionality over secondary features to meet deadlines effectively.
